JELŠAVA
Province : Banská Bystrica
District (okres) : Revúca
Official blazon
Origin/meaning
The town developed in the 12th century, in the neighborhood of silver and iron-ore deposits. It is not known when the town received city rights and whether it had its own seal. The current arms are known since 1781, when they were placed on the town hall. The arms indicate the mining and processing of the ores.
